Understanding Cervical Mucus and Its Role in Fertility

Cervical mucus plays a significant role in reproductive health. Monitoring its changes can provide insights into fertility status, particularly around ovulation. During this time, mucus characteristics undergo distinct transformations, signaling readiness for conception.

How to Identify Fertile Cervical Mucus

Fertile cervical mucus resembles raw egg whites. This consistency aids sperm mobility. Key points for identifying it include:

  • Transparency: Clear mucus suggests high fertility.
  • Stretchiness: Mucus that stretches between fingers indicates optimal conditions for sperm.
  • Volume: Increased mucus production often correlates with ovulation.

How Clomid Influences Hormones and Cervical Mucus Production

Clomid, or clomiphene citrate, primarily acts as a selective estrogen receptor modulator (SERM). It stimulates the release of hormones critical for ovulation, specifically follicle-stimulating hormone (FSH) and luteinizing hormone (LH). These hormones play a crucial role in the maturation of ovarian follicles and subsequent ovulation.

Increased levels of FSH from Clomid use enhance follicular development. As follicles mature, they produce estrogen, which in turn signals the body to produce cervical mucus. This mucus is necessary for facilitating sperm movement through the cervix into the uterus. However, some women may experience minimal or absent cervical mucus despite Clomid usage, impacting fertility.

The relationship between estrogen and cervical mucus production is particularly significant. Optimal estrogen levels lead to the production of fertile-quality cervical mucus, characterized by its stretchiness and clarity. Conversely, insufficient estrogen may result in thick, sclerotic mucus, hindering sperm survival and transport.

Recognizing the Signs of Ovulation with Low or No Cervical Mucus

If you’re experiencing low or no cervical mucus during ovulation, focus on alternative signs to indicate your fertile window. Monitor your body for specific changes that signal ovulation.

Key Physical Indicators

  • Basal Body Temperature (BBT): Track daily temperatures. A slight rise (typically 0.5°F to 1°F) may indicate that ovulation has occurred.
  • Ovulation Pain: Some women experience mild pain or cramping on one side of the lower abdomen during ovulation, known as mittelschmerz.
  • Breast Sensitivity: Increased sensitivity or tenderness in the breasts can signal hormonal changes associated with ovulation.

Behavioral Changes

Notice behavioral shifts that may accompany ovulation:

  • Increased Libido: A natural spike in libido often occurs around ovulation, driven by hormonal fluctuations.
  • Changes in Mood: Hormonal activity can affect mood, leading to feelings of heightened energy or emotional sensitivity.

Using ovulation predictor kits (OPKs) can also aid in identifying the surge in luteinizing hormone (LH) that typically precedes ovulation. Such tools, combined with attention to physical and behavioral signs, enhance your understanding of ovulation without relying solely on cervical mucus observations.
